Typical Curve Combinations
Following are the available combinations of fade-out and fade-in curves.
Linear Crossfade
This is a good general purpose crossfade with a smooth, even transition between clip 1 and clip 2.
 
Equal Power Crossfade
This is a good general purpose crossfade useful in cases where a linear crossfade seems to create a noticeable drop in volume across the splice point.
 
Overlap Fade
This combination of curves keeps both clips at full amplitude throughout the crossfade: clip 2 “jumps in” at the beginning and clip 1 “jumps out” at the end.
